My rear projection tv comes on and works great for about 10 seconds. then the screan starts turning blue until you cant see the picture but the sound is still perfect. if you look real close you can see...

You did not mention the model but it sounds like you have a DLP unit. If so you need to replace the optical engine. I have a tip at http://www.fixya.com/support/r4251975-replace_dlp_light_engine which explains the process and where to get manuals and parts. Let me know if you need more help.

I Can`t switch my headset on, and it stops charging after 20 secs

Move the call control button up or down, the indicator light will flash blue if it's paired or blue and red. If it flashes blue and red you need to pair phone with the headset. the passkey is 0000.
